X-Git-Url: http://git.roojs.org/?a=blobdiff_plain;f=UpdateDatabase.php;h=79de922dfefc006d403892b77fae948e454c3667;hb=6e37725f0af37cdd6e316acdd552ec51cf5e1a78;hp=a8d4f5a0d1eebe6d49914391d7c56c458e18f7fe;hpb=ed5b6319d9ccab563ad60174452d923bd09b38ba;p=Pman.Core diff --git a/UpdateDatabase.php b/UpdateDatabase.php index a8d4f5a0..79de922d 100644 --- a/UpdateDatabase.php +++ b/UpdateDatabase.php @@ -522,13 +522,16 @@ class Pman_Core_UpdateDatabase extends Pman function runUpdateModulesData() { + + HTML_FlexyFramework::get()->generateDataobjectsCache(true); - + echo "Running jsonImportFromArray\n"; Pman_Core_UpdateDatabase::jsonImportFromArray($this->opts); - + echo "Running updateData on modules\n"; // runs core... + echo "Core\n"; $this->updateData(); $modules = array_reverse($this->modulesList()); @@ -539,12 +542,14 @@ class Pman_Core_UpdateDatabase extends Pman if($module == 'Core' || !file_exists($file)){ continue; } + require_once $file; $class = "Pman_{$module}_UpdateDatabase"; $x = new $class; if(!method_exists($x, 'updateData')){ continue; }; + echo "$module\n"; $x->updateData(); }